Powering Up Your Grass : Rotary Cutter Care Guidance
A well-maintained lawnmower is vital for a lush yard. Neglecting regular maintenance can result in frustration and costly repairs. Below is a quick guide to assist you ensure your mower operating well.
- Check the oil level frequently. Refill as necessary.
- Clear the cutting surface of cut grass after each session.
- Sharpen the blade assembly every once a year. A sharp blade cuts effectively and eliminates damage on the lawn.
- Change the filter periodically.
- Ignition Plug care - Follow your owner's manual for specific directions.
By these simple actions, you can extend the longevity of your mower and have a pristine lawn.

The Evolution of Lawn Mower Power Technology
The history of lawn mower power is a fascinating story of advancement. Initially, lawn care relied on manual devices, requiring considerable labor. The late 19th era brought the first gasoline-powered mowers, bulky and complicated, often utilizing early engines. Throughout the 20th period, engine design steadily improved, with more efficient engines becoming common. The mid-century saw the emergence of electric mowers, initially tethered, offering quieter functionality and reduced exhaust. Modern changes include battery-powered (cordless) models offering greater freedom and maneuverability, as well as advanced gasoline engines focusing on fuel efficiency and reduced environmental consequence.
